Job Description JOB TITLE: Assembly Lead P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ITY: The Assembly Cell Lead is responsible for coordinating daily operations within the assembly department, ensuring that production goals are met safely, efficiently, and to the highest quality standards. This role leads a growing team of assembly and cross-trained employees, supporting continuous improvement, effective communication, and a culture of safety, teamwork, and accountability.
